Blue is faster! :) Best Regards, nexx Sukhois on kneedraggers: http://www.kneedraggers.com/details/Dainese_T._Sukhoi_Prof._Leather_Suit--31-DAIN05-2.html Here's more information on sukhoi's: (http://www.dainese.com/eng/articolo.asp?cat=1&nome=SUKHOI_Prof.&articolo=1513174) http://www.dainese.com/commimg/e_tit_descrizione_black.gif The Sukhoi suit is an extraordinary combination of innovative materials and advanced technology dedicated to safety developed by D-TEC®, the Dainese Research & Development Department assigned to studying the most advanced solutions for the protection of the pilot. The TECHNO protections with titanium inserts in the knees increase ergonomics and the comfort of the wearer while also improving protection. The external thermoformed protection with titanium inserts on the shoulders increases shock absorption capacity significantly over the valid composite protection traditionally offered. The use of anti-grip titanium inserts on the elbows for the first time makes the Sukhoi suit one of the most advanced ever designed by D-Tec®. Special attention has also been given to the choice of leather and constructive technique. The stitching has been reduced by half to increase safety: the 3 large sections of full grain cowhide used for the back and legs make a practically one-piece suit. This technical idea takes the Sukhoi suit one step further in terms of design and safety. http://www.dainese.com/commimg/e_tit_materiali_black.gif - Super-soft full grain cowhide - D-Stone™ fabric - Kevlar® fabric
